Types of Online Gaming Security Threats

  1. Identity Theft : Cybercriminals can steal player identities, leading to financial losses and compromised personal information.
  2. Financial Fraud : Players may fall victim to phishing scams, where hackers attempt to extract sensitive financial information.
  3. Game Tampering : Hackers can manipulate game outcomes, creating unfair advantages or disadvantages for players.
  4. Data Breaches : Online gaming platforms may be vulnerable to data breaches, exposing player information and credentials.

Measures to Protect Online Gamers

Online gaming operators have implemented various security measures to protect their players from cyber threats. These include:

  • Secure Sockets Layer (SSL) Encryption : SSL encryption ensures that all data transmitted between the player’s device and the online gaming platform is secure and encrypted.
  • Firewalls : Firewalls are network security systems that prevent unauthorized access to or from a private network, protecting against external threats.
  • Access Control : Online gaming platforms implement access controls to limit user access to sensitive areas of the system, reducing the risk of insider attacks.

Best Practices for Online Gamers

While online gaming operators are responsible for implementing robust security measures, players also have a crucial role to play in protecting themselves. Some best practices include:

  • Using Strong Passwords : Players should use unique, strong passwords for each online gaming account and avoid using the same password across multiple platforms.
  • Keeping Software Up-to-Date : Regularly updating software and operating systems can help protect against known vulnerabilities exploited by cybercriminals.
  • Being Cautious with Personal Information : Players should be cautious when sharing personal information, such as financial details or login credentials.
